A Wavelet Tour Of Signal Processing The Sparse Way offers a powerful approach to analyzing and manipulating signals, leveraging the unique properties of wavelets to efficiently represent and process data, especially when dealing with sparsity. This method combines the time-frequency localization of wavelets with the concept of sparsity, leading to efficient algorithms and improved performance in various applications.
Unveiling the Power of Wavelets in Sparse Signal Processing
Wavelets are mathematical functions that provide a localized and multi-scale representation of signals. Unlike traditional Fourier transforms, which decompose signals into sine and cosine waves, wavelets break down signals into shifted and scaled versions of a mother wavelet. This characteristic makes wavelets particularly well-suited for analyzing non-stationary signals, which exhibit variations in frequency content over time.
The concept of sparsity plays a crucial role in signal processing. A sparse signal is one where most of its values are zero or close to zero, with only a few significant non-zero coefficients. This property can be exploited to efficiently represent and process the signal. By focusing on the non-zero coefficients, we can reduce computational complexity and storage requirements.
How Wavelets Enhance Sparse Signal Processing
Wavelets provide a natural framework for representing sparse signals. Due to their time-frequency localization, wavelets can effectively capture both the location and the frequency content of the significant components of a sparse signal. This leads to a sparse representation in the wavelet domain, where the majority of the wavelet coefficients are negligible.
Practical Applications of Sparse Wavelet Transforms
The combination of wavelets and sparsity has found numerous applications in various fields, including:
- Image Compression: Sparse wavelet transforms are widely used in image compression algorithms like JPEG2000. By representing images using a small number of significant wavelet coefficients, we can achieve high compression ratios without significant loss of visual quality.
- Denoising: Wavelet-based denoising techniques exploit the sparse representation of noise in the wavelet domain. By thresholding or shrinking the wavelet coefficients, we can effectively remove noise while preserving the important features of the signal.
- Signal Detection and Classification: Sparse wavelet transforms can be used to extract relevant features from signals, which can then be used for detection and classification tasks. The sparsity property helps to improve the robustness and accuracy of these methods.
a matlab tour of second generation bandelets
Navigating the Sparse Wavelet Landscape
There are various types of wavelet transforms, each with its own properties and advantages. Choosing the appropriate wavelet and transformation method depends on the specific application and the characteristics of the signal being analyzed. Some commonly used wavelet transforms include:
- Discrete Wavelet Transform (DWT): Provides a computationally efficient way to decompose signals into different frequency bands.
- Continuous Wavelet Transform (CWT): Offers a highly redundant representation, which can be useful for analyzing signals with complex time-frequency structures.
Conclusion: Embracing the Sparse Wavelet Revolution
A wavelet tour of signal processing the sparse way opens up exciting possibilities for efficient and effective signal analysis. By leveraging the unique properties of wavelets and the concept of sparsity, we can achieve improved performance in various signal processing applications. From image compression to denoising and signal classification, sparse wavelet transforms continue to drive innovation and advancements in the field.
Frequently Asked Questions (FAQ)
- What is the main advantage of using wavelets for sparse signal processing? Wavelets efficiently represent sparse signals due to their time-frequency localization.
- How does sparsity help in signal processing? Sparsity reduces computational complexity and storage requirements.
- What are some common applications of sparse wavelet transforms? Image compression, denoising, and signal classification.
- What is the difference between DWT and CWT? DWT is computationally efficient, while CWT offers a redundant representation.
- Why is a wavelet tour of signal processing considered “sparse”? It focuses on the few significant coefficients in the wavelet domain.
- How do wavelets differ from Fourier transforms? Wavelets offer time-frequency localization, unlike Fourier transforms.
- What is a mother wavelet? The basic wavelet function from which all other wavelets are derived.
Need assistance with your signal processing endeavors? Contact us at Phone Number: 0373298888, Email: [email protected] Or visit our address: 86 Cầu Giấy, Hà Nội. Our customer service team is available 24/7.